Data management trends in Australian government
Supplied by NetApp on Thursday, 22 September, 2016
This research report provides a snapshot of how Australian government organisations approach data management (DM) strategies and issues. The report found that:
· 49% of organisations had a DM strategy in place;
· 61% had formally appointed someone to lead their DM activities;
· 50% felt they were creating high levels of value from their data.
